Verb Quiz on October 12, 2012
On Friday, we will have a short verb quiz. The material that will be tested:
Verb tenses-present, past, and future. Present tense verbs tell what the subject is doing in the present. It may also have “s” on it to agree with the subject. Past tense verbs tell what the subject has already done. There is usually “ed” at the end. In addition, some past tense verbs look different from their present tense form. For example: go (present), went (past).
Last but not least, future tense verbs tell what the subject is going to do. Put the special verb, “will”, in front of the verb to show future tense.
